Non-smoking rooms and smoking rooms in hotels differ primarily in terms of air quality and odor. Non-smoking rooms are maintained to provide a cleaner, fresher atmosphere, free from the lingering smell of tobacco smoke. Hotels often implement strict cleaning protocols for non-smoking rooms, utilizing advanced air purification systems and allergen-free cleaning agents. Conversely, smoking rooms are designated areas where guests can smoke, and these rooms may include additional cleaning measures to manage odors and residues. Non-smoking rooms are a better choice for those seeking a healthier, more pleasant indoor environment.
Hotels take several measures to ensure a smoke-free environment, particularly in non-smoking rooms. This may include prominently displaying 'No Smoking' signs throughout the property and ensuring that staff are trained to enforce these policies. Many hotels also utilize advanced ventilation systems to circulate fresh air and reduce any residual cigarette smell that might seep into hallways or adjacent rooms. Additionally, some establishments may impose fines for smoking in non-smoking areas to deter violations and maintain a pleasant atmosphere for all guests.
